create stale PR workflow

Signed-off-by: Avelino <t@avelino.xxx>
This commit is contained in:
Avelino 2020-09-16 15:28:57 -03:00
parent 0a6574ee54
commit e5b084a485
No known key found for this signature in database
GPG Key ID: B345B4D52E98180A
1 changed files with 22 additions and 0 deletions

22
.github/workflows/stale.yml vendored Normal file
View File

@ -0,0 +1,22 @@
name: PR auto close, if you stay more than 8 days open
on:
workflow_dispatch:
schedule:
- cron: '*/15 * * * *'
jobs:
stale:
runs-on: ubuntu-latest
steps:
- uses: actions/stale@v1
with:
repo-token: ${{ secrets.GITHUB_TOKEN }}
stale-pr-message: >
This PR has been automatically marked as closed because it has not had
recent activity. They will wait 15 days for your interaction, after
that the PR will be closed.
Please read more in https://github.com/avelino/awesome-go/blob/master/CONTRIBUTING.md
stale-pr-label: 'stale'
days-before-stale: 15
days-before-close: 7